For the most part I collage found papers (usually old, both printed and hand-written), then work on them using, for the most part, acrylic paint, pencil and pen.
All my work attempts to 'marry' chance elements, expressive gesture and controlled drawing.
The subject matter I have used most frequently is derived from a small paper boat, but I'm broad in my interests as will become apparent as you view a range of other work on this site - see, for example 'Monoprints', 'Derelict Interiors', 'St Nicholas of Bari', 'Icarus', etc.
This boat often makes imaginary journeys, but also spends a good deal
of time being re-constructed in the boatyard.
